@PhillyKeith I'd go with the CW916x APs.  We use 9166-MR, but they are a replacement for the MR56.  The more direct replacement for the MR36 is the 9162 and the MR46 is the 9164.  However like you, we found that the 9166 was a similar cost to the MR46 so it is a no-brainer to go for the 9166.  
 
@Ryan_Miles and @rhbirkelund mention the fact that the 9166 supports WiFi 6E which is quite niche. However the default configuration sets the radios as 2.4 + 5 + 5GHz as opposed to 2.4 + 5 + 6Ghz, so you simply get a higher density of 5GHz clients.  Do make sure you get the -MR model so you don't need to manage it separately.
 
Regarding the MX105, bear in mind that it will only sustain 3Gb/s of throughput with the Enterprise license feature set.  If you want advanced features it drops to 1.5Gb/s.  The MX250 is the next model up.
